Deutsche Bank stated that the demand for AI computing power continues to grow, and the expected super large scale capital expenditure in 2027 is expected to rise to $1.2 to $1.5 trillion, higher than the $800 billion in 2026. The demand for AI is expanding from large cloud service providers to new clouds, enterprises, sovereign AI projects, and AI labs. Deutsche Bank pointed out that memory (HBM/DRAM) and power infrastructure are the current bottlenecks in the industry, and the next stage of AI spending will be biased towards memory, power infrastructure, and next-generation architecture.
